The Science of Aluminium: Properties and Characteristics

Aluminium, a silvery-white substance , exhibits a remarkable combination of properties that make it invaluable in numerous industries. Its relatively low mass – roughly one-third that of steel – combined with a high resilience, contributes to its widespread usage in aerospace and automotive engineering. Aluminium's exceptional heat flow makes it ideal for electrical transmission, while its corrosion resistance is enhanced by the formation of a protective oxide coating . The metal's malleability allows for easy molding into various forms , and its relatively low melting point facilitates simpler processing . Furthermore, aluminium demonstrates a characteristic brilliance and readily reacts with oxygen.
